### **Clint Eastwood – The Ultimate Tough Guy**

Growing up, Jason Momoa idolized Clint Eastwood. Known for his gritty roles in Westerns and action films, Eastwood represented a rugged masculinity that deeply resonated with a young Momoa. From films like _The Good, the Bad and the Ugly_ to _Dirty Harry_, Eastwood’s stoic, no-nonsense characters showcased the strength and resilience that Jason admired.

Momoa has often spoken about how Eastwood’s performances taught him the value of quiet strength, showing that sometimes the most powerful characters speak the least. This influence is clear in many of Momoa’s iconic roles, such as Khal Drogo in _Game of Thrones_ and Aquaman in the DC Extended Universe. Both characters are defined not just by their physical power but by their commanding presence, a trait Momoa honed from watching Eastwood on screen.

### **Arnold Schwarzenegger – The Action Hero Blueprint**

Another massive influence on Jason Momoa’s career was Arnold Schwarzenegger. As a child of the 1980s and 1990s, Momoa grew up during the height of Schwarzenegger’s dominance as Hollywood’s premier action hero. With blockbusters like _Terminator_, _Predator_, and _Conan the Barbarian_, Schwarzenegger set the standard for what an action star could be—physically imposing, charismatic, and always in control of the screen.

Momoa’s admiration for Schwarzenegger is evident in his own approach to action roles. Much like his idol, Momoa brings an imposing physicality to his characters, combining raw strength with a touch of humor and charisma. He also followed in Schwarzenegger’s footsteps by taking on the role of Conan in the 2011 reboot of _Conan the Barbarian_, a part that allowed him to channel the same larger-than-life energy that Schwarzenegger brought to the role decades earlier.

### **Sylvester Stallone – The Fighter with a Heart**

Sylvester Stallone, another action movie giant, was a key figure in shaping Momoa’s vision of what an actor could be. Stallone’s portrayal of Rocky Balboa in the _Rocky_ series and John Rambo in _First Blood_ demonstrated that even tough guys could have depth, vulnerability, and a sense of heart.

Stallone’s ability to combine action with emotional storytelling resonated with Momoa. He has often expressed his appreciation for how Stallone’s characters fight not just physical battles, but emotional ones too. In many ways, this emotional depth is reflected in Momoa’s portrayal of Aquaman, a hero who grapples with his identity, heritage, and responsibilities as both a man and a king.

### **Brando and Newman – The Masters of Craft**

Though action stars were major influences, Jason Momoa also looked up to actors known for their craft, particularly Marlon Brando and Paul Newman. Brando, often hailed as one of the greatest actors of all time, revolutionized acting with his method approach in films like _A Streetcar Named Desire_ and _The Godfather_. Newman, known for his charisma and charm, also brought a subtle complexity to roles in films like _Cool Hand Luke_ and _The Hustler_.

These legends showed Momoa the importance of mastering the art of acting, beyond just the physicality of action. In interviews, Momoa has talked about how Brando and Newman inspired him to focus on character development and emotional authenticity, both on and off screen. This dedication to craft can be seen in the more nuanced roles Momoa has taken on in recent years, proving that he’s not just an action star, but a versatile actor capable of delivering emotionally charged performances.

### **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son – The Modern-Day Inspiration**

As Jason Momoa’s career blossomed, he found inspiration in another modern-day action icon: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son. Much like Momoa, Johnson transitioned from a non-traditional Hollywood background into superstardom. Watching Johnson rise from WWE fame to become one of the highest-paid actors in the world demonstrated to Momoa that it was possible to carve your own unique path in Hollywood.

Johnson’s ability to blend action with humor and his dedication to philanthropy also resonated with Momoa, who shares a similar commitment to using his platform for good. Both actors now stand as symbols of modern masculinity—physically imposing yet deeply connected to their cultures and communities.

### **Jason Momoa’s Path to Stardom**

Though these icons provided inspiration, it was Jason Momoa’s own relentless drive and unique approach that catapulted him to stardom. His breakout role as Khal Drogo in _Game of Thrones_ thrust him into the global spotlight, proving that he had the talent, charisma, and presence to stand alongside the greats. But it was his portrayal of Aquaman that solidified his place as a Hollywood A-lister. The role allowed him to embody the action hero archetype, while also adding layers of emotional complexity, humor, and cultural pride.

Unlike many actors who struggle with typecasting, Momoa has shown his versatility by taking on a wide range of roles, from action-packed blockbusters to indie dramas. His ability to seamlessly shift between genres while maintaining his authenticity is a testament to the diverse influences that shaped his career.
